Llac d'Engolasters
Escaldes-Engordany
A glacial lake ten minutes by car from Escaldes, with a flat 2.7 km loop around it.
Pont tibetà de Canillo
Canillo
603 metres of suspension bridge, 158 metres above the Riu valley, at 1,875 m.
Mirador del Roc del Quer
Canillo
A 20-metre walkway, twelve of them cantilevered over the void with a glass floor, at 1,913 m with a 500-metre drop below.
Mirador Solar de Tristaina
Ordino
A giant sundial on the Peyreguils peak at 2,701 m, right on the French border.
